
Physics Professional Training: Applying AI Technology in Physics Education at the High School of Education Sciences
On the morning of June 24, 2025, in room 104 - HT2, HES's modern learning space at the VNU Urban Area, the Physics team held a highly important and beneficial professional training session to prepare for the new 2025-2026 academic year.
Under the guidance of leading expert Assoc. Prof. Dr. Pham Kim Chung - Vice Head of the Faculty of Educational Technology, University of Education, VNU, teachers delved into the hot topic: "Applying AI Technology in Physics Education at the High School of Education Sciences."
The training session was a valuable opportunity for HES Physics teachers to:

Explore the power of Artificial Intelligence: From algorithms to specialized AI tools, helping visualize complex Physics concepts.

Innovate teaching methods: Optimize the creation of virtual experiments, simulate physical phenomena, and personalize the learning experience for each student.

Make Physics classes come alive: Apply AI to design interactive activities, practical exercises, and creative projects, igniting a passion for natural sciences.
With updated knowledge and skills in AI, HES's Physics teaching staff will deliver explosive and inspiring lessons, helping students conquer this subject in the most engaging way.
